The Full Court: Length and Width

The foundation of any basketball game is the court itself. The standard dimensions for a full-sized basketball court, as regulated by FIBA (International Basketball Federation) and the NCAA (National Collegiate Athletic Association), are remarkably consistent worldwide, ensuring fairness and comparability.

Length: The full length of a professional court is 94 feet (28.65 meters). This measurement is crucial for establishing the distance players must cover during fast breaks and transitions.

Width: The standard width of a basketball court is 50 feet (15.24 meters). This width directly influences the spacing of players on offense and defense, dictating the options available for passing lanes, dribbling, and movement. It is essential for both offensive and defensive strategies.

The Free Throw Line and Lane

The free throw line is located 15 feet (4.57 meters) from the backboard. The free throw lane, also known as the key, extends 19 feet (5.8 meters) from the backboard and is 16 feet (4.9 meters) wide. This area dictates the permissible movement of players during free throws, providing a designated zone for offensive players attempting free throws while restricting defensive player's movements to prevent interference. The free throw line and lane represent crucial zones, significantly impacting scoring opportunities and strategic play.

The Basket and Backboard

While not strictly a dimension in terms of court size, the position of the basket and backboard are critical. The basket is placed at a height of 10 feet (3.05 meters) to ensure consistent challenges for players and spectators. The backboard's dimensions are also standardized for consistent gameplay.

The Center Circle and Half-Court Line

The center circle, where the game begins with the jump ball, is a 12-foot diameter circle. The half-court line divides the court into two equal halves, which are also known as team zones. These are crucial for starting the game and defining strategic territories.

Variations in Dimensions

It's important to note that while the standard dimensions are widely followed, some variations can exist in youth basketball or recreational settings. Smaller courts are often used for younger age groups to accommodate their physical capabilities and enhance the game’s pacing and strategic needs. However, it's generally essential to follow official dimensions for organized tournaments and competitions.
